Driving Safely in Mallorca’s Towns and Narrow Streets
Mallorca’s narrow streets need slow speeds, attention, and a roadworthy car to reduce accident risk.

What are the safest ways to drive in Mallorca’s towns and narrow streets?
In Mallorca’s towns, it helps to drive slowly, stay alert at crossings, and expect tight spaces, parked cars, and sudden stops. Narrow streets leave little margin for error, so a well-maintained car and full concentration matter. Road safety becomes even more important when traffic is busy and pedestrians are close to the road.
